For admission to one-year LLM or five-year LLB at RGNLU Patiala, CLAT test is usually conducted in December. Aspirants of RGNLU Patiala need to appear for the exam in offline pen-paper mode at the allotted test centres.

The closing rank for CLAT Fourth Provisional Allocation List for RGNUL Patiala BA LLB (Hons) course is 1309 for the General category students from Vertical Reservations. Consortium of National Law Universities (CNLU) releases institute wise and course-wise CLAT Provisional Allotment lists on the official website at consortiumofnlus.ac.in/clat-2023 for NLU admissions 2023 to BA LLB and LLM programmes. Candidates seeking admission to RGNLU Patiala can refer to the table given below to check out the RGNLU Patiala R5 cutoff 2023 along with the R5 cutoff ranks for 2022 and 2021 to get better clarity on RGNLU Patiala cutoff trends:

CLAT Round 5 Closing Rank (General-All India)
Course202120222023
B.A. LL.B. (Hons.)10751123 (R4)1307

The Consortium of National Law Universities (CNLU) has released the CLAT Fourth Provisional Allotment list on Jun 5 for RGNUL Patiala admission 2023 to BA LLB and LLM programmes. Selected candidates must pay the confirmation fee to Consortium for freeze and float options and admission by NLUs for the Fourth Allotment List between Jun 5 to Jun 10 (10:30 PM). Further, CLAT Counselling 2023 is to be conducted in total of five rounds, of which four have been released till now.

The Department of Anthropology at Panjab University, Chandigarh, has established its academic excellence in the field of Anthropology ever since its inception in 1960 by Late Professor S. R. K. Chopra, F. N. A. , as its founder head. The Department is well known for its researches in the fields of palaeoanthropology, palaeoecology, human growth and development, forensic anthropology, genetic epidemiology, twin studies, medical anthropology, and socio-cultural anthropology.
